云服务器搭建ip代理模式怎么设置,云服务器搭建IP代理模式的详细指南
- 综合资讯
- 2025-03-12 17:55:25
- 2

云服务器搭建IP代理模式是一种常用的网络技术,用于隐藏真实IP地址并保护隐私,本文将详细介绍如何通过云服务器实现IP代理模式。,选择一个合适的云服务器平台,如阿里云、腾...
云服务器搭建ip代理模式是一种常用的网络技术,用于隐藏真实IP地址并保护隐私,本文将详细介绍如何通过云服务器实现IP代理模式。,选择一个合适的云服务器平台,如阿里云、腾讯云等,在控制面板中创建一个新的虚拟机实例,安装所需的操作系统和应用程序,例如Linux或Windows Server。,配置网络设置以启用IP代理功能,这通常涉及修改系统文件或在Web服务器上添加相关配置项,确保所有必要的防火墙规则都已正确设置,以确保安全性和性能。,测试代理连接以确保一切正常工作,可以使用各种在线工具来验证代理是否成功隐藏了原始IP地址。,通过遵循上述步骤,您可以轻松地在云服务器上搭建起有效的IP代理模式,从而提高安全性并增强用户体验。
在当今数字时代,网络隐私和安全成为了人们越来越关注的话题,通过使用IP代理服务,可以有效地隐藏真实IP地址,保护用户的在线活动不被追踪和监控,本文将详细介绍如何在云服务器上搭建一个高效的IP代理模式,为用户提供稳定、安全的上网环境。
图片来源于网络,如有侵权联系删除
准备工作
选择合适的云服务器平台
在选择云服务器时,需要考虑以下几个因素:
- 性能:确保服务器具备足够的处理能力和内存来支持高并发访问。
- 地理位置:选择离目标地区较近的服务器可以提高连接速度和稳定性。
- 价格:根据自己的预算选择性价比高的套餐。
购买域名与SSL证书
为了使网站更加安全和可信,建议购买一个独立的域名以及相应的SSL证书,这不仅可以提升用户体验,还能增强网站的信任度。
安装操作系统
安装适合于构建IP代理服务的操作系统,如Ubuntu或CentOS等Linux发行版,这些系统提供了丰富的工具和库,便于后续的开发和维护。
设置步骤
配置网络环境
a. 更新系统和软件包
sudo apt-get update sudo apt-get upgrade
b. 安装必要的软件包
sudo apt-get install nginx certbot python3-certbot-nginx
c. 创建Nginx配置文件
创建一个新的Nginx配置文件/etc/nginx/sites-available/proxy
如下所示:
server { listen 80; server_name proxy.example.com; location / { proxy_pass http://127.0.0.1:8080; proxy_set_header Host $host; proxy_set_header X-Real-IP $remote_addr; pro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for; } }
保存后,使其生效:
sudo ln -s /etc/nginx/sites-available/proxy /etc/nginx/sites-enabled/ sudo systemctl restart nginx
d. 申请SSL证书
使用Certbot自动获取免费的Let's Encrypt SSL证书:
sudo certbot --apache -d proxy.example.com
安装和配置代理服务器软件
这里以Squid为例进行说明:
a. 下载并解压Squid源码包
wget https://www.squid-cache.org/Versions/v3/squid-3.5.tar.gz tar xzf squid-3.5.tar.gz cd squid-3.5
b. 编译并安装Squid
./configure --prefix=/usr/local/squid make all install
c. 配置Squid
编辑Squid的默认配置文件/usr/local/squid/etc/squid.conf
,添加以下内容:
http_port 8080 visible_hostname proxy.example.com acl localnet src 192.168.1.0/24 # 允许内部网络访问 http_access allow localnet http_access deny all
保存并关闭文件。
图片来源于网络,如有侵权联系删除
d. 启动Squid服务
/usr/local/squid/bin/squid -z /usr/local/squid/bin/squid -k start
测试代理服务
打开浏览器,输入https://proxy.example.com
,如果能够成功访问,则表示代理服务已正确部署。
安全措施
为了保障用户的数据安全,还需要采取一些额外的安全措施:
加强防火墙规则
限制外部对内部网络的直接访问,只允许特定端口(如80和443)被外部访问。
ufw allow 80/tcp ufw allow 443/tcp ufw deny out 22/tcp
启用UFW防火墙:
sudo ufw enable
定期更新系统和软件包
保持所有软件的最新状态,及时修补已知的安全漏洞。
sudo apt-get update && sudo apt-get upgrade
监控日志记录
定期检查系统的日志文件,及时发现潜在的安全威胁。
tail -f /var/log/syslog
通过上述步骤,我们已经成功地在一台云服务器上搭建了一个基本的IP代理模式,这只是实现高效、安全的网络环境的开始,在实际应用中,还需要不断优化配置参数,提高服务质量,同时加强安全管理,以确保用户数据的隐私和安全不受侵犯。
本文链接:https://www.zhitaoyun.cn/1775975.html
发表评论